Amid the spread of the new coronavirus infection, the number of infected people recuperating at home reached a record high of more than 1,438,000 as of the 3rd, according to a summary by the Ministry of Health, Labor and Welfare.

According to the Ministry of Health, Labor and Welfare, a total of 1,438,105 people were infected with the new coronavirus and were recuperating at home nationwide as of the 3rd.



The number increased by 339,434 from the previous week, reaching a record high for the third consecutive week.



By prefecture, Tokyo has the most with 192,689, followed by Osaka with 153,865 and Kanagawa with 101,936.



In addition, among those who were determined to need hospitalization, 2849 were in the process of adjusting their acceptance, an increase of 780 from the previous week.



In the "7th wave", some elderly people died at home because they could not find a transport destination after being infected with the new corona, and the Ministry of Health, Labor and Welfare is asking local governments nationwide to strengthen their medical care systems.
